It seems obvious that a pig will never give birth to a puppy, but why should that be the case? Variation in Living Things explains the causes and limits of variation in species - such as blood groups and disposition to disease - and why it is so important to their survival. It tackles common confusions about the science and shows how topics are relevant to the reader.
